Sinking Foundation Repair in Covington, KY
Sinking foundation repair services address issues caused by soil movement, water damage, or poor construction that lead to the gradual settling or shifting of a property's foundation. These repairs typically involve stabilizing and leveling the foundation to prevent further damage to the structure, including cracks in walls, uneven floors, or doors and windows that no longer close properly. Projects can range from minor adjustments to extensive underpinning work, depending on the severity of the settlement and the specific needs of the property.

Common Sinking Foundation Repair Jobs
Foundation underpinning - stabilizes and strengthens sinking or settling foundations.
Pier and beam repair - raises and supports homes with pier and beam foundations that have shifted.
Slab stabilization - prevents further movement in concrete slab foundations caused by soil shifting.
Crack repair - addresses and seals foundation cracks to prevent water intrusion and structural issues.
Soil stabilization - improves soil conditions to reduce future settling and foundation movement.
Drainage solutions - manages water flow around foundations to minimize soil erosion and shifting.
Sinking Foundation Repair Questions
What causes a sinking foundation? Foundations can sink due to soil settlement, poor drainage, or changes in moisture levels around the property.
How can I tell if my foundation is sinking? Signs include uneven floors, cracked walls, or doors and windows that stick or don’t close properly.
What types of repair methods are used for sinking foundations? Common approaches include pier installation, underpinning, and soil stabilization to lift and support the foundation.
Is foundation sinking a problem that should be addressed quickly? Yes, early intervention can prevent further damage and more costly repairs later on.
